Business
Madison Mid Cap Fund Class Y (GTSGX) is an open-end mutual fund that seeks capital appreciation by investing primarily in equity securities of mid-cap companies, typically those with market capitalizations between $2 billion and $10 billion. The fund employs a growth-oriented strategy, focusing on companies demonstrating strong earnings growth potential, innovative business models, and competitive advantages within their industries; it allocates across sectors such as technology, healthcare, consumer discretionary, industrials, and financials, while maintaining a diversified portfolio of 50 to 80 holdings to manage risk. Managed by Madison Investments, the fund offers Class Y shares characterized by low expense ratios, no sales loads, and institutional-quality service, targeting long-term investors including financial advisors, retirement plans, and high-net-worth individuals seeking mid-cap growth exposure. The fund operates within the U.S. mutual fund industry, with a primary focus on domestic mid-cap growth equities but including select international holdings for broader opportunity; it serves institutional and retail investors through broker-dealers, retirement platforms, and direct accounts. Madison Investments, founded in 1974 and headquartered in Madison, Wisconsin, oversees the fund as part of its suite of equity and fixed income strategies, with no notable subsidiaries or parent company relationships impacting operations.
